Frequently Asked Questions about San Ramon
How much are Studio apartments in San Ramon?
There are currently 21 Studio Apartments in San Ramon with rent ranges from $1,869 to $2,450 with an average price of $2,172.
What is the current price range for One Bedroom San Ramon Apartments for rent?
Today's rental pricing for One Bedroom Apartments in San Ramon ranges from $2,050 to $3,800 with an average monthly rent of $2,555.
What does renting a Two Bedroom Apartment in San Ramon cost?
The monthly rent prices of Two Bedroom Apartments currently available in San Ramon range from $1,750 to $4,185. Today's average rental price for Two Bedrooms here is $3,071.
How expensive are San Ramon Three Bedroom Apartments?
There are currently 43 Three Bedroom Apartments listings available in San Ramon on ApartmentHomeLiving.com. The pricing ranges from $3,100 to $4,565 - averaging $3,750 for the location.
